the atomic number of cobalt is 27

when writing the electronic configuration of cobalt, electrons are arranged into energy shells and subenergy shells .

the complete electron configuration for cobalt is as follows

Co - 1s² 2s² 2p⁶ 3s² 3p⁶  3d⁷ 4s²

we can write this in the condensed form

writing in condensed form is when you write the noble gas symbol for the noble gas with the closest atomic number

Ar is the closest noble gas with atomic number of 18

electron configuration for Ar is as follows

Ar - 1s² 2s² 2p⁶ 3s² 3p⁶

so we can substitute Ar in the electron configuration upto the 18th electron


so the condensed electron configuration for Co is as follows

[Ar] 3d⁷ 4s²
